Step 8: Type of Cigna Insurance Plan: Specify the type of insurance plan you have (e.g., HMO, PPO, EPO, POS). You can find this information on your insurance card or in your plan documents. Different plan types have varying substance abuse coverage levels, and this helps us understand how your benefits apply to the treatment.
- HMO: Best for families looking for lower costs and who are willing to stick to in-network providers for substance abuse and treatment.
- PPO: This plan provides the most flexibility for choosing providers, including out-of-network care, which can be helpful if the desired treatment centre isn’t in-network.
- EPO: Offers flexibility without needing referrals but requires using in-network providers, making it suitable for those seeking simplicity.
- POS combines flexibility with lower in-network costs but requires PCP management, making it ideal for those comfortable coordinating care through a primary doctor.
Key Differences at a Glance:
Feature | HMO | PPO | EPO | POS |
In-Network Care | Required | Encouraged (lower cost) | Required | Required (lower cost) |
Out-of-Network Care | Not Covered (except emergencies) | Covered (higher cost) | Not Covered (except emergencies) | Covered (higher cost) |
Primary Care Physician | Required | Not Required | Not Required | Required |
Specialist Referral | Required | Not Required | Not Required | Required |
Premium Costs | Low | High | Medium | Medium |
Out-of-Pocket Costs | Low (in-network) | Medium/High (in and out-of-network) | Low (in-network) | Medium (depends on network use) |

Cigna Insurance Coverage for Adolescent Substance Abuse Treatment in California
Cigna Insurance provides extensive coverage for behavioral health services, including substance abuse treatment and care for co-occurring conditions in California. Our teen treatment programs are designed to align with what your cigna insurance plan may cover:
1. Initial Evaluation and Diagnosis
- Full assessment of substance use, physical and and social factors.
- Diagnosis of the teen substance use disorder to determine the appropriate treatment plan.
2. Inpatient Treatment
- Inpatient Detox: Covers medically supervised detoxification in a hospital or treatment center for teens with severe substance dependence (e.g., alcohol, opioids). Detox is necessary to manage withdrawal symptoms safely.
- Inpatient Residential Treatment: Includes 24-hour care in a licensed teen residential treatment facility for more serious cases, especially where outpatient care has been ineffective.
3. Outpatient Treatment
- Outpatient Therapy: Regular therapy sessions with a licensed substance abuse counselor, psychologist, or psychiatrist. Includes individual, group, and family therapy.
- Adolescent Intensive Outpatient Program (IOP): More structured than regular outpatient therapy, this program typically involves multiple therapy sessions per week, focused on addiction recovery while allowing the teen to continue living at home.
- Adolescent Partial Hospitalization Program (PHP): This program provides a high level of care without requiring an overnight stay. Teens receive treatment during the day but return home in the evening.
4.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T)
- Covers medications used to help manage opioid withdrawal symptoms or prevent relapse. This includes medications like buprenorphine, naltrexone, and methadone for opioid addiction and disulfiram or acamprosate for alcohol dependence.
5. Counseling and Therapy
- Teen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Teen Dialectical Behavioral Therapy (DBT), which are common for treating both substance abuse and co-occurring conditions (dual diagnosis).
- Teen Family therapy is often included as Cigna recognizes the importance of involving the family in recovery.
6. Dual Diagnosis Treatment
- Cigna covers treatment for teen co-occurring disorders, which includes a dual diagnosis approach for substance abuse and issues, such as depression or anxiety.
7. Telemedicine for Substance Abuse
- Some plans cover telemedicine sessions, allowing teens to receive counseling or therapy remotely via video or phone calls.
8. Preventive Services
- Screening and counseling services to help prevent or reduce the use of alcohol or other controlled substances. This includes structured assessments and risk reduction interventions.
9. Aftercare and Relapse Prevention
- Coverage may include teen aftercare programs and support, such as ongoing therapy, outpatient counseling, and support groups, to maintain sobriety after completing inpatient or outpatient treatment.
10. Family Involvement
- Cigna often covers family therapy sessions, recognizing the important role family members play in the recovery process for teens struggling with substance abuse.
11. Coverage for Relapse
- If your teen relapses, Cigna typically continues to cover treatment, as relapse is considered part of the recovery process. This may include restarting outpatient therapy or inpatient treatment.

How To Claim For Teen Substance Abuse Cigna Insurance California?
At Key Healthcare, we understand the complexities of navigating the insurance claim process for dependents. We’re here to guide you through every step of filing an insurance claim under your Cigna plan for adolescent substance abuse treatment.
Step 1. Pre-Authorization or Pre-Certification:
Many Cigna Insurance plans require pre-authorization before starting teen substance abuse treatments, particularly residential or inpatient care.
- How Key Healthcare Helps: We handle the entire pre-authorization process on your behalf. Our team submits the necessary medical documentation, including your child’s diagnosis, recommended teen substance abuse treatment plan, and expected duration of care, directly to Cigna.
- Why It Matters: We ensure that pre-authorization is secured in advance to avoid disruptions in coverage or treatment delays.
Step 2. Referral Requirement for HMO Plans
If you have an HMO plan, you may need a referral from your Primary Care Physician (PCP) before seeing an addiction specialist or enrolling your child in a substance abuse program. We can assist you by coordinating with your PCP to obtain the needed referral. We also ensure your child is referred to an appropriate provider within Cigna’s network. This ensures that your child’s treatment is fully covered under your plan, minimizing out-of-pocket expenses.
Step 3. Cigna Teen Insurance Claim Submission
As a healthcare provider in California with Cigna Insurance, Key Healthcare helps you submit teen substance abuse claims to Cigna Insurance. This process is typically done electronically, saving you from managing the paperwork. If you use an out-of-network provider, you fill out Cigna’s claim form and submit itemized bills, medical records, and proof of payment for any upfront costs.
Step 4. Providing Necessary Documentation
We need to provide all necessary medical documentation and itemized billing to ensure that your claim is submitted properly. Our team help you organize and maintain copies of all paperwork.
- What You’ll Need:
- Insurance card details (policy number, group number).
- Your child’s information (full name, date of birth, and relationship to the policyholder).
- Medical documentation or diagnosis codes (provided by Key Healthcare).
- Itemized bills (EOB) detailing services and associated costs.
Step 5. Paying Out-of-Pocket Costs
Depending on your California Cigna Insurance plan, you may be responsible for deductibles, co-pays, or coinsurance. We help you understand your plan’s cost-sharing requirements. If any out-of-pocket costs arise, we offer flexible payment plans to make payments more manageable.
Step 6. Appealing Denied Claims
It hardly happens with Key healthcare but In case if your Cigna insurance claim is denied You can appeal the decision. Claim Appeals can include:
- Requesting a review with additional medical documentation or proof of medical necessity.
- Requesting a peer-to-peer review, where our healthcare provider can directly discuss the claim with a Cigna medical reviewer.
As your healthcare provider We assist in preparing and submitting all necessary documentation for the appeal. Our experienced team ensures that appeals are filed within the required timeframe and presents the strongest case possible to Cigna. If your young adult needs continued treatment, we work to overturn denied claims so that care is covered.
Step 7. Coordination of Benefits (COB)
If multiple insurance plans in California cover your child, you may need to coordinate benefits between insurers. Cigna will determine which insurer is the primary payer. We provide Cigna with the necessary information to ensure that benefits are coordinated correctly. We also help manage the submission of claims to both insurance companies, if applicable.
Step 8. Completing Dependent Coverage Verification
Some Cigna Insurance plans require annual verification to confirm that your child remains eligible as a dependent (e.g., they are under a certain age or are a full-time student). we assist by reminding you of deadlines and helping you complete and submit the necessary forms.
